Missão
In line with the mission of the UC defined in article 2 of its Statutes, IIIUC promotes interdisciplinary research and advanced training, fostering fertile crossroads between areas of knowledge and the aggregation of teams, in order to ensure the capacity for international affirmation of the UC's scientific research, and collaborates in the implementation of the UC's strategic decisions regarding R&D.

Goals
- Promote, stimulate, support, frame, coordinate, manage and disseminate scientific research activities of an interdisciplinary nature;
- Autonomously or in collaboration with the Faculties, organize and manage Third Cycle Courses and Programmes based on research activities of an interdisciplinary nature;
- Develop the internationalization of the interdisciplinary science carried out at the UC;
- Promote debate and critical reflection on scientific activity, as well as the dissemination of the science carried out at the University and of science to the general public;
- Stimulate ways of organizing scientific activity that provide an adequate scale for research teams;
- Contribute to the rationalization of resources available at the UC for scientific activity.
